Dixon police release photos of suspects wanted for Walmart grand theft
The Dixon Police Department released images of two suspects they say stole thousands of dollars worth of cellphones from a local Walmart.
A man and a woman each took several Apple and Samsung cellphones with a combined valued of about $5,600 from Dixon’s Walmart Supercenter about 2 a.m. Dec. 30, police said. The woman was wearing a black cardigan over a gray shirt with the word “love” printed on it and large hoop earrings. Her hair was dark with blond highlights.
The man wore a dark gray or black zip-up jacket and a similarly colored shirt underneath. He had a dark beard, dark hair and had a stud earring in his right ear.
